Quy Nhon expected to become destination for tourists in Asia

Quy Nhon Municipal People's Committee, Boston Consulting Group (BCG) and Hung Thinh Group yesterday signed an agreement to implement a local tourism development project, aiming to make Binh Dinh become a leading tourism destination in Asia.

Speaking at the event, Quy Nhon City’s Chairman Ngo Hoang Nam, said that the city will mobilize available resources to carry out the project, thanks to the support from Hung Thinh and other partners.

Minister of Culture, Sports and Tourism Doan Van Viet and experts highly valued the agreement, expressing the hope that this cooperation will help to make Quy Nhon’s tourism reach a higher level.

Binh Dinh’s Vice Chairman Lam Hai Giang also asked Hung Thinh to coordinate with its local partners to support the city in implementing the agreement.

Hung Thinh and Vietravel travel agency also signed a comprehensive strategic cooperation agreement to develop tourist complexes, travel and aviation services, and new tourist routes to provide visitors with new experiences.

The company, Quy Nhon University and Pegasus International School agreed to open short-term courses to provide the man power in the tourism field in Binh Dinh.
